Understanding Cryptocurrency Stocks
Cryptocurrency stocks refer to shares in publicly traded companies that are heavily invested in or benefit significantly from cryptocurrencies like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), Ripple (XRP), etc. These companies can range from technology firms creating blockchain-based services and applications to payment processing companies integrating crypto into their operations. Investing in cryptocurrency stocks means you're essentially betting on the company's growth potential, as well as the broader success of cryptocurrencies themselves.
Research: The First Step
The first step towards purchasing cryptocurrency stock is thorough research. This involves understanding the different types of companies that trade in or are involved with cryptocurrencies and their current financial health. Look for stocks listed on major stock exchanges like the Nasdaq, NYSE (New York Stock Exchange), or others that focus on blockchain technology, digital currencies, and related industries.
When researching potential cryptocurrency stocks to invest in, consider factors such as:
Revenue Growth: Evaluate how much revenue the company is generating from its cryptocurrencies or blockchain services.
Market Position: How does it compare with other players in the same sector? Is it a leader or a niche player?
Financial Health: Look at its balance sheet, income statement, and cash flow statement to understand if the company can sustain itself without constant external financing.
Regulatory Environment: Cryptocurrencies are still subject to regulatory uncertainties. Companies that have strong relationships with regulators and governments are likely safer investments.
News and Rumors: Stay informed about recent news and rumors in both the cryptocurrency space and the specific company you're considering investing in. Recent events can significantly impact a stock's value.
